About the Item
A Louis XV Style Gilt-Bronze Mounted Marquetry Pedestal, With Marble Top.
The fleur de pêcher marble top sits on a spreading pediment above a bombé-shaped body decorated with end-cut foliate marquetry. The angles with leaf scroll clasps. The apron centred by a dolphin between bullrushes. On scrolled feet.
France, Circa 1890.
The finely cast gilt-bronze dolphin mount, emblematic of the French dauphins, is of notable stylistic quality. The Rococo-style pedestal, though unsigned, is closely associated with François Linke’s circle and is likely attributable to the maker Schmit, who finished carcasses supplied by Linke. A comparable cabinet with dolphin mounts is illustrated in Christopher Payne, Paris Furniture: The Luxury Market of the 19th Century (Éditions Monelle Hayot, Paris, 2018), p. 508.

An Elegant Marquetry Pedestal
By Maison Millet of Paris
Of elegant bombé form with bookmatched kingwood crossbanding and a bois de bout floral marquetry panel on a bois satiné ground, the corners dressed with acanthus ormolu mounts terminating in sabot feet; surmounted by a brèche violette molded marble top. The back of the mount bearing "MB" for Blaise Millet.
French, circa 1900
Dimensions: H: 49 in / 125 cm W: 14 in / 35 cm D: 14 in / 35 cm
Millet et Cie
Founded in 1853 at 11 rue Jacques- Coeur, and, after 1897, working from 23 Boulevard Beaumarchais, describing themselves as furnishers of 'meubles, bronzes d'art, genre ancien et moderne', according to their trade card; they were awarded numerous honours a Gold Medal at the 1889 Exposition Universelle in Paris, and at the 1900 exposition, a Grand Prix for their efforts.
